Staff Nurse (Temporary, Pediatric Intensive Care Unit - 10E)
Michigan Medicine, an academic medical center located in Ann Arbor, MI, is seeking a pediatric ICU nurse for a unit-based temporary position. The PICU is a 30-bed monitored ICU located on the 10th floor of the new C.S. Mott Children’s Hospital. The unit serves children from newborn to young adult in a multidisciplinary setting with technologies including ECMO, nitric oxide, high‑frequency ventilation, and CRRT.
Family‑centered care with family presence in rounds, nursing reports, and overnight stays is encouraged. PICU participates in the NACHRI collaborative to improve quality and outcomes.
Unit‑based, temporary Registered Nurse working in the PICU, providing complex assessments and high‑intensity therapies, with responsibilities for child and family care in a fast‑paced environment.
